Normal flow volume loop
Flow volume loops may be displayed on an anesthesia machine with inspiration above the horizontal axis, and volume increasing from left to right. When displayed this way, breaths progress in a clockwise direction, as shown by the arrows in this figure. Tidal volume (TV) is represented by the point on the volume axis where the flow curve crosses zero, and peak expiratory flow (PEF) occurs at the lowest point on the expiratory portion of the curve.
